A major use of computer graphics is in design processes, particularly for engineering and architectural systems, but almost all products are now computer designed.
Generally referred to as CAD, computer-aided design methods are now
routinely used in the design of buildings, automobiles, aircraft, watercraft, spacecraft, computers, textiles, and many, many other products.
